      I have been a AAA customer for 19 years. This afternoon at noon I called for service needing an emergency fuel delivery. I spoke with a customer service representative who informed me it would be an hour. A few minutes later I received a text that someone would be arriving in 10 minutes. A half hour later I received a call from AAA that the original responder couldn't make it and they were contracting with someone else. I was told there were 2 calls ahead of mine from this new company, ****** towing. I explained I had another client to get to and I couldn't wait another 2 hours. I then received a text from AAA that the approximate time would be 6:30 p.m., 6 1/2 hours after my initial call. I managed to get to a gas station arriving on fumes. I could have walked the ********************************** 6 hours! I asked to speak to a supervisor and first I was put on endless hold, then was told a supervisor would call me shortly. That was 5 hours ago. I see no point in paying an annual membership fee for services they cannot deliver.

      On 9-5-2023 I called AAA for a flat tire.AAA dispatched their tech (a sub-contractor) Elite Towing to my home.Upon arrival the tech did not speak English but managed to ask me for a hammer by gesturing what he needed to complete the job. I got him my tool and gave it to him. He pounded on my flat tire and got it to release, and then he began changing the tire.When he placed the tire back on and I drove away, there was scraping and clanking. I took my car to the garage where it was found the stud behind the lug nut was pushed into the wheel assembly where it cracked a part on my car. This is my grandmothers second car and basically brand new. It has been garage maintained and zero issues prior to this. When I called to dispute this and file a claim, AAA member services assigned the claim to ***************************************, I have been advised is a field operator for AAA.******************* called Elite Towing to advise of my claim. Elite Towing in turn called me.***** (Elite Towing) called to let me know there was no way his technician could have done this. When I stated and described what happened, he laughed at me as if I did not know what I was talking about and ultimately denied the claim. I called AAA ****** services to explain my disappointment with how this was handled. AAA ****** services then called ******************* and had him call me. ******************* was incredibly rude and insinuated me continuously calling will not get my claim resolved. ******************* advised he fully backs his vendor, and he will do nothing to rectify the damage was done. In the meantime, we heard from my mechanic who advised someone claiming to be my family member called to inquire about this incident. When they called they were fishing rather than knowing details. My mechanic ended the call as he felt as if someone was impersonating my family. This is completely unacceptable. Everything about how this claim has been handled is unacceptable. The invoice for this repair is $1165 For how long this has gone unresolved I would like to think they would take care of this bill and send some kind of apology to my grandmother. My phone number for this claim is ************ My case # with AAA is ***** I would like to have this reported as this is an unacceptable business practice.

      My son had a car issue on 10/8/23 while on a weekend trip to ******, **. We called AAA Auto Club and they sent *************. ******************* came out and told my son that his car battery is the "original battery" and needs to be replaced. He was also told that they can give him a jump but the car will most likely not start again if he makes any stops. Since his car is a 2019 CRV, this would make the battery around 4 yrs old. Based on the information that United ****** told him and knowing that batteries last 3-5 yrs, I told my son to get it replaced.We bought my son's car used in March 2023. It is a ***** certified pre-owned car and went through a complete reconditioning. After thinking about it today, it didn't make sense that the battery was the "original battery." Therefore, I reviewed the Carfax report that came with his car when we bought it. The report shows that a new battery was installed in Feb 2023. Furthermore, my son's car was serviced for maintenance in Aug 2023 and the maintenance report indicates that the battery was "good." To make money selling a new battery, I believe United ****** gave my son misinformation by telling him that the battery was the "original battery" and used a scare tactic by telling him that the car most likely won't start again if he made any stops on his trip back home. My son was 200 miles away from his apartment. Based on the information given to him by United Towing, we felt that, in order for him to get home safely, the only wise choice was to get his battery replaced. Please note that United Towing did not give my son a printout of the battery test as they should have per AAA policy. I am sure the car battery would have been fine if it were jumped.I am asking for a refund of $206.50. This is the amount that we paid for the battery.
